China holds butyl rubber processing seminar
ERJ staff report (DS)
Dalian, China - A seminar on the processing of butyl and halobutyl rubber was held in China on 14 July. It featured speakers from Mesnac and Tiansheng General Machinery Co., Ltd.
The meeting focussed on technology and equipment, with the plan to process domestically-made butyl rubber. Up to now almost all butyl has been imported. However, the drying and finishing of the material has proved difficult, and domestic suppliers of drying equipment have been unable to deliver suitable equipment.
Dalian Tiansheng said it has finally been able to develop equipment capable of fast, effective drying of the rubber, based on its own research and intellectual property. Compared wit international suppliers, said Mesnac, the Tiansheng equipment offers improved energy consumption and lower prices.
